Obit posted in Ottumwa Courier March 19, 1944
Mrs. Mary Ellen Lane, 38, who resided at 165 South Elm street, died at 12:15 a.m. Sunday at the Ottumwa hospital. She was born May 26, 1905 and had made her home in Ottumwa since 1934. Mrs. Lane was a member of the Ladies Auxiliary of the Veterans of Foreign Wars and a Red Cross nurses aid. She was also a member of the First Baptist church. She is survived by her husband, Earl, two stepsons, Earl Lane Jr. of the Navy and Robert Gene Lane of Ottumwa, two stepdaughters, Mrs. Ruth Longo of Portland, Oregon and Mrs. Betty Yoder of Ottumwa. The body was removed to the Carroll Reece funeral home to await completion of funeral arrangements. Funeral services for Mrs. Mary Ellen Lane, who died Sunday, will be at 2:30 p.m. Wednesday in the First Baptist church, the Rev. John R. Estes, pastor, in charge. Burial will be in Shaul cemetery. The Ladies Auxiliary of the Veterans of Foreign Wars will have charge of the services at the grave. Pallbearers will be John Lord, William Madigan, Max Oakes, Fred Anderson, Roy Kelly and George Courtney.
